The mission of the Department
Cameroon, like any other country in the Congo Basin faces unsustainable exploitation of its
biodiversity, mainly through poaching and illegal wildlife trade, resulting in the loss of
endangered wildlife species, environmental degradation, increase violence and conflict, etc. To
help protect these iconic and emblematic species such as elephants and great apes from
poaching and Illegal Wildlife Trace, WWF Cameroon is collaborating with the government to




implement its Anti-poaching and Law Enforcement Strategy while prioritizing the well-being of
indigenous people. WWF’s support aligns with its social policies, Environmental and Social
Safeguards and more importantly the Network Standards for Conservation Law Enforcement
Support in Protected Areas. The recruitment of a Wildlife Law Enforcement Intern (WLEI) will
provide valuable assistance to the already existing WWF Law Enforcement team in Yaoundé to
ensure effective and timely implementation of project activities.
